Every object with a temperature above absolute zero emits infrared radiation. The HW-416-B contains a pyroelectric sensor split into two halves.

The HW-416-B operates on the principle of pyroelectricity. It features a specialized infrared-sensitive crystal covered by a multi-segmented Fresnel lens to maximize its detection field. | Feature | HW-416-B | HC-SR501 | |------------------|------------------|------------------| | Core chip | BIS0001 (or clone) | BIS0001 | | Voltage range | 4.5–20V | 5–20V | | Trigger modes | L / H jumper | L / H jumper | | Output voltage | 3.3V | 3.3V | | Availability | Lower cost, generic | Widely used |
